3. Why Rest Is Important in Life

3.1 Rest Enhances Creativity

Your brain is a machine that cannot work endlessly. When you pause, your subconscious mind begins solving problems quietly. That’s why the best ideas come during showers, walks, or moments of silence. Rest clears the noise so your creativity can breathe.

3.2 Rest Improves Mental Health

Rest reduces stress hormones, lowers anxiety, and gives your mind a chance to process emotions in a healthy way. With rest, you become calmer, clearer, and more emotionally steady.

3.3 Rest Boosts Productivity

A rested mind performs better.
Better focus → better work → better results.
You don’t succeed by working nonstop; you succeed by working wisely and resting deeply.

3.4 Rest Strengthens Physical Health

The body repairs cells, balances hormones, strengthens immunity, and restores energy during rest. Without rest, fatigue becomes your permanent companion.

3.5 Rest Helps You Build Emotional Balance

Rest allows you to step back, regain perspective, and reconnect with what truly matters. It protects your relationships and helps avoid burnout.

8. How to Build Rest into Your Daily Routine

You don’t need long vacations to rest—you can start today:

  • Take 10-minute breaks every 2 hours

  • Go for short walks

  • Create a relaxing bedtime routine

  • Practice gratitude daily

  • Set boundaries for work and personal time

  • Start your morning slowly, not in a rush

  • Do at least one calming activity daily

Small changes create big peace.
